About Aycock Historic District

The Aycock Historic District is a National Register area in central Greensboro covering the 1900s–1930s streetcar suburb anchored by the historic Aycock Auditorium (1927) at UNC Greensboro and the Charles B. Aycock School (1923). Surrounding the streetcar core are Craftsman bungalows, Foursquares, and Colonial revivals on tree-canopied streets. Roofing in the Aycock Historic District requires Greensboro Historic Preservation Commission approval.
